Dan Campbell, 39 from Grangetown, Middlesbrough was awarded a Level 5 Certificate in Education.
Dan said: “I’ve always wanted to teach, even as a child, but I never thought it would actually happen. I joined the UCM team as a tutor within the engineering department and I’ve now been teaching here for four years. Balancing learning and teaching was challenging at times, but the support from my tutors was invaluable. My favourite moment is always seeing students achieve their qualifications and hearing them say they couldn’t have done it without me. I honestly can’t see myself being anywhere else.”
